  • Scents of Life - The Body Shop
    Scents of Life - The Body ShopIdeated and produced this campaign. Female empowerment in the Middle East was at the heart of this campaign. We shot modern muslim women in situations that women in ME have only recently be given the rights to partake in. I wanted to focus on strong M-generation women and worked with a Cultural Advisor to ensure that this campaign was relevant. My in-house team shot this in the UK. This is a regional campaign and was played in ME & APAC across all channels.
  • She in every Shea - The Body Shop
    She in every Shea - The Body ShopIdeated and produced this campaign. It was always important to show the empowerment that these special women have but it was equally important for me to empower my in-house team to travel to Ghana to shoot with the inspirational women who produce the Shea butter for The Body Shop. This is a global campaign and was played in 69 countries across the following assets: In-Store, Online, Digital, CRM, OOH, Social Media, PR, Editorial.
  • Plastics for Change - The Body Shop
    Plastics for Change - The Body ShopIdeated and produced this campaign. Plastic affects the world in many ways, we know about the oceans and the animals, there are better organisations to talk about this with authority other than ours. I wanted to focus in the human element and really highlight the unimaginable story of human plight living in and around plastic. My in-house team shot this in India. This is a global campaign and was played in 69 countries (and still is) across all channels.

    Photography Coordinator
    Currently working as a Photography Coordinator for the high street department store British Home Stores. Duties include organising lifestyle photography for the company’s home department to use for marketing in store, online, TV and PR. As well as arranging photography shoots I work closely with the Photography Manager working on concepts, mood boards and styling for upcoming photo shoots and new season looks. Part of my role is to manage the photography shoots budgets, department budgets and administration and logistics that come with arranging large-scale shoots. Once the photo shoot is over I manage the re-touching and post production of the images, as well as managing the departments image library, assets and licences.
